Eirgrid Leinster FC U-20 quarter-finals this weekend
It's going to be another busy weekend in GAA action with a number of games re-fixed after last weekend's storm.
The Laois v Cavan Allianz Division Two game will now go ahead on Sunday at MW Hire O'Moore Park in Portlaoise at 1pm.
The Division Three game between Offaly and Louth in Drogheda will also be played on Sunday at 1pm.
The Eirgrid Leinster U-20 quarter-finals will be played this Saturday with all games at 2pm.
Offaly will travel to Newbridge to take on Kildare while there is a Midlands derby at MW Hire O'Moore Park when Laois play Westmeath.
The re-fixtures in the Lidl Ladies National Football League and the Littlewoods National Camogie League will be announced later.
